Dual energy ct, also known as spectral ct, is a computed tomography technique that uses two separate xray photon energy spectra, allowing the interrogation of materials that have different attenuation properties at different energies. These scanners have two xray tubes sources and two detectors within the gantry, spaced at a 90 degree angle. They demonstrated that even with polyenergetic xray spectra, one could still separate the measured attenuation coefficients into their contributions from the photoelectric effect and compton scattering processes. This means that the tube needs only rotate 90 degrees to obtain a full data set, instead of 180 degrees the two tubes contribute 90 degrees each to make 180 degrees of data from.
